На этой странице будем учитывать разного рода работы в МПТ. ====== Направления работы практика 2019-20 г. ====== - [[mpt:Радиобрелки|Эмуляция радиобрелков]]. - [[mpt:Контроллер парковочной стойки|контроллер парковочной стойки]]. У контроллера своя веб=панель с набором кнопок для управления диспенсером. - рассылка событий подключенным программным клиентам по факту возникновения события. В этой задаче надо определить протокол для работы. Похоже, что UDP-пакеты, но, возможно, будем использовать что-нибудь типа telnet. - [[mpt:Доработка платы МПТ-К|доработка платы МПТ-К]]. - [[mpt:Доработка скетча с веб-панелью.|доработка скетча с веб-панелью]]. Надо уйти от опроса приборов к работе по прерываниям. ^№ п/п^Название проекта^Описание^Ожидаемый результат| |1|[[mpt:Радиобрелки|Эмуляция радиобрелков]]|Эмуляция радиобрелков|Устройство сканирует эфир, выводит номер на экран, запоминает номер. При нажатии кнопки воспроизводит номер. Шлагбаум открывается.| |2|[[mpt:Контроллер парковочной стойки|контроллер парковочной стойки]]|Контроллер парковочной стойки|Парковочная стойка оснащена одним контроллером МПТ, другое оборудование не используется.| |3|[[mpt:Доработка платы МПТ-К|доработка платы МПТ-К]]|Доработка платы МПТ-К|Плата контроллера должна укладываться в готовый покупной корпус на DIN-рейку.| |4|[[mpt:Доработка скетча с веб-панелью|доработка скетча с веб-панелью]]|Доработка скетча с веб-панелью.\\ Обработка W5500 по прерыванию.\\ Шаблон для реализации других скетчей.\\ Иные, кроме GET-запроса, протоколы обмена|Мы должна перейти на программирование в системе RTOS. Надо реализовать уже имеющиеся программы в базисе RTOS и сравнить сложности в их создании.|Реализация программы на базе freeRTOS. Подготовка основы для дальнейшей работы в RTOSб подготовка типовых решений.| |5|Контроллер для SCADA|Контроллер для SCADA|Контроллер должен работать в составе SCADA-системы. Необходимо реализовать протокол MODBUS, порты для подключения внешних сигналов.|Надо сделать прототип, который будет работать в составе DUSO-SCADA. Следующим шагом будет производство этого контроллера серийно.| |6|SIP-клиент|Переговорное устройство на основе SIP-технологии| Необходимо собрать макет переговорного устройства на основе технологии SIP.|Встроить это устройство в парковочные стойки.| |7|Электро|Сделать контроллер, собирающий данные о работе электродвигателя и передающие их в указанный сокет.\\ Для сбора данных необходимо использовать АЦП, встроенный в контроллер.|Необходимо мерить пусковые токи, вибрацию в разные моменты времени.\\ Результаты измерений надо передать на компьютер по локальной сети.\\ На основании полученных данных программа на компьютере выполнит анализ состояния электромашины.|Коробка с контроллерами и датчиками, которые устанавливаются на электродвигатель. В ходе работы по заданному расписанию выполняются нужные замеры и передаются в дата-центр.| |8|ОСРВ|Необходимо освоить ОСРВ FreeRTOS и реализовать на нем выполнение основных функций:\\ - веб-панель,\\ - механизм поиска контроллера в локальной сети,\\ - механизм смены IP адреса,\\ - механизм оповещения " Я тут".\\ Результатом должна быть прошивка, обеспечивающая стабильную запуск и работу работу контроллера.|Результатом будет файл (шаблон), в рамках которого будут работать остальные приложения.\\ Предполагается, что далее остальные решения будут вставляться в этот шаблон как отдельные задачи.|{{ :mpt:tz_lcd_mpt_2019.docx |}} --- //[[admin@artonit.ru|Бухаров А.В.]] 2019/09/11 21:47//| |9|OLED-индикатор как элемент контроллера.|Необходимо подключить OLED-индикатор и вывести на него основные данные: версия контроллера, mac-адрес, IP адрес, логотип в виде надписи www.artonit.ru и в виде графического рисунка.|Индикатор будет использоваться как средство контроля работы устройства.|{{ :mpt:artonit_lcd_096_test1_only_string.ino |}} --- //[[admin@artonit.ru|Бухаров А.В.]] 23.09.2020 09:01// {{:mpt:oled_96_artonit_mpt.jpeg?400|}}.\\ Особенности:\\ - индикатор вставляется прямо в разъемы платы, пины совпадают. Удобно, быстро.\\ - программа занимает очень много места. Очевидно, что если хотим использовать этот OLED в наших контроллерах, то придется расширять память.| ====== Наши ресурсы. ====== Рисуем схему и разводим платы тут: [[https://easyeda.com/editor]] [[mpt:Архив документов|Архив разных документов]]. ====== Направления работы практика 2020-21 г. ====== - Гальваническая защита входов и выходов. - реализация Артонит на STM32F --- //[[admin@artonit.ru|Бухаров А.В.]] 05.10.2020 07:57// Техническое задание на доработки {{ :mpt:тз_на_доработки_артонит_студентами_2020-21_гг.docx |}} ====== Адрес ООО "Артсек" ====== Адрес: г. Москва, Варшавское шоссе, 132 стр.7 Время встречи: 10 часов. Телефон Бухарова Андрей Вячеславовича: 8-926-228-7314. Почта: andrey.buharov@gmail.com Ближайшее метро: м. Южная. {{:mpt:место_расположение_офиса_артсек.jpg?400&direct |}} ====== Закладки на память ====== [[https://wm-help.net/lib/b/book/1248084587/15]] - тут про веб-страницу на атмеге и про favicon.